Output 30ab1844d3aa2583385450123e3866fe44b1447d2854c819cd05298a139ec956:6

value
1000457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d038e4c9f4051afcb0697bd66e11848c969499c OP_EQUAL
address
3D62eb3e7x1fGUPQ1xwNbqWiqE2ZxqAYzX
transaction
30ab1844d3aa2583385450123e3866fe44b1447d2854c819cd05298a139ec956
spent
true